The Lodge At Spruce Peak, A Destination By Hyatt Residence - Stowe
44.530046, -72.781463Overview
Proudly offering 36 holes of golf, the 4-star The Lodge At Spruce Peak, A Destination By Hyatt Residence Stowe hotel stands approximately a 20-minute walk from Bingham Falls. Situated only a few steps from Spruce Peak Performing Arts Center, this Stowe resort features an outdoor swimming pool with pool views.

Rooms
The Lodge At Spruce Peak, A Destination By Hyatt Residence hotel offers 177 rooms with an iron and ironing board, and air conditioning, as well as self-catering options such as coffee/tea making equipment. For your comfort, you will find a refrigerator and glassware. They also come with marble bathrooms.
Eat & Drink
Pantry Beanery, the onsite restaurant, serves American cuisine, while Aqua Pool boasts American specialties. There is an American-style restaurant with mountain views on the site of this accommodation. Guests are welcome to the lounge bar to relax with a drink.
Leisure & Business
The Lodge At Spruce Peak, A Destination By Hyatt Residence features a steam room, a Jacuzzi, a sauna, and a foot bath, along with a personal trainer and yoga instruction. You can enjoy mountain biking, downhill skiing, and ice skating at this hotel, and limousine hire is also available. The onsite spa amenities include a wellness area. The Lodge At Spruce Peak, A Destination By Hyatt Residence offers a conference space and meeting rooms where guests can use conference equipment and a xerox.
